| 3 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| void eraAticq(double ri, double di, eraASTROM *astrom, | 
| 4 |  |  |  |  |  |  | double *rc, double *dc) | 
| 5 |  |  |  |  |  |  | /* | 
| 6 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  - - - - - - - - - | 
| 7 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**   e r a A t i c q | 
| 8 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  - - - - - - - - - | 
| 9 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** | 
| 10 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  Quick CIRS RA,Dec to ICRS astrometric place, given the star- | 
| 11 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  independent astrometry parameters. | 
| 12 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** | 
| 13 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  Use of this function is appropriate when efficiency is important and | 
| 14 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  where many star positions are all to be transformed for one date. | 
| 15 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  The star-independent astrometry parameters can be obtained by | 
| 16 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  calling one of the functions eraApci[13], eraApcg[13], eraApco[13] | 
| 17 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  or eraApcs[13]. | 
| 18 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** | 
| 19 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  Given: | 
| 20 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     ri,di  double     CIRS RA,Dec (radians) | 
| 21 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     astrom eraASTROM* star-independent astrometry parameters: | 
| 22 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      pmt    double       PM time interval (SSB, Julian years) | 
| 23 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      eb     double[3]    SSB to observer (vector, au) | 
| 24 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      eh     double[3]    Sun to observer (unit vector) | 
| 25 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      em     double       distance from Sun to observer (au) | 
| 26 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      v      double[3]    barycentric observer velocity (vector, c) | 
| 27 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      bm1    double       sqrt(1-|v|^2): reciprocal of Lorenz factor | 
| 28 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      bpn    double[3][3] bias-precession-nutation matrix | 
| 29 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      along  double       longitude + s' (radians) | 
| 30 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      xpl    double       polar motion xp wrt local meridian (radians) | 
| 31 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      ypl    double       polar motion yp wrt local meridian (radians) | 
| 32 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      sphi   double       sine of geodetic latitude | 
| 33 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      cphi   double       cosine of geodetic latitude | 
| 34 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      diurab double       magnitude of diurnal aberration vector | 
| 35 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      eral   double       "local" Earth rotation angle (radians) | 
| 36 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      refa   double       refraction constant A (radians) | 
| 37 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**      refb   double       refraction constant B (radians) | 
| 38 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** | 
| 39 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  Returned: | 
| 40 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     rc,dc  double     ICRS astrometric RA,Dec (radians) | 
| 41 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** | 
| 42 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  Notes: | 
| 43 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** | 
| 44 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  1) Only the Sun is taken into account in the light deflection | 
| 45 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     correction. | 
| 46 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** | 
| 47 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  2) Iterative techniques are used for the aberration and light | 
| 48 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     deflection corrections so that the functions eraAtic13 (or | 
| 49 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     eraAticq) and eraAtci13 (or eraAtciq) are accurate inverses; | 
| 50 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     even at the edge of the Sun's disk the discrepancy is only about | 
| 51 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     1 nanoarcsecond. | 
| 52 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** | 
| 53 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**  Called: | 
| 54 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     eraS2c       spherical coordinates to unit vector | 
| 55 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     eraTrxp      product of transpose of r-matrix and p-vector | 
| 56 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     eraZp        zero p-vector | 
| 57 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     eraAb        stellar aberration | 
| 58 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     eraLdsun     light deflection by the Sun | 
| 59 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     eraC2s       p-vector to spherical | 
| 60 |  |  |  |  |  |  | **     eraAnp       normalize angle into range +/- pi | 
| 61 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** |

| 65 |  |  |  |  |  |  | { | 
| 66 |  |  |  |  |  |  | int j, i; | 
| 67 |  |  |  |  |  |  | double pi[3], ppr[3], pnat[3], pco[3], w, d[3], before[3], r2, r, | 
| 68 |  |  |  |  |  |  | after[3]; | 
| 69 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 70 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 71 |  |  |  |  |  |  | /* CIRS RA,Dec to Cartesian. */ | 
| 72 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| eraS2c(ri, di, pi); | 
| 73 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 74 |  |  |  |  |  |  | /* Bias-precession-nutation, giving GCRS proper direction. */ | 
| 75 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| eraTrxp(astrom->bpn, pi, ppr); | 
| 76 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 77 |  |  |  |  |  |  | /* Aberration, giving GCRS natural direction. */ | 
| 78 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| eraZp(d); | 
| 79 | 0 | 0 |  |  |  |  | for (j = 0; j < 2; j++) { | 
| 80 |  |  |  |  |  |  | r2 = 0.0; | 
| 81 | 0 | 0 |  |  |  |  | for (i = 0; i < 3; i++) { | 
| 82 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| w = ppr[i] - d[i]; | 
| 83 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| before[i] = w; | 
| 84 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| r2 += w*w; | 
| 85 |  |  |  |  |  |  | } | 
| 86 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| r = sqrt(r2); | 
| 87 | 0 | 0 |  |  |  |  | for (i = 0; i < 3; i++) { | 
| 88 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| before[i] /= r; | 
| 89 |  |  |  |  |  |  | } | 
| 90 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| eraAb(before, astrom->v, astrom->em, astrom->bm1, after); | 
| 91 |  |  |  |  |  |  | r2 = 0.0; | 
| 92 | 0 | 0 |  |  |  |  | for (i = 0; i < 3; i++) { | 
| 93 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| d[i] = after[i] - before[i]; | 
| 94 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| w = ppr[i] - d[i]; | 
| 95 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| pnat[i] = w; | 
| 96 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| r2 += w*w; | 
| 97 |  |  |  |  |  |  | } | 
| 98 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| r = sqrt(r2); | 
| 99 | 0 | 0 |  |  |  |  | for (i = 0; i < 3; i++) { | 
| 100 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| pnat[i] /= r; | 
| 101 |  |  |  |  |  |  | } | 
| 102 |  |  |  |  |  |  | } | 
| 103 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 104 |  |  |  |  |  |  | /* Light deflection by the Sun, giving BCRS coordinate direction. */ | 
| 105 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| eraZp(d); | 
| 106 | 0 | 0 |  |  |  |  | for (j = 0; j < 5; j++) { | 
| 107 |  |  |  |  |  |  | r2 = 0.0; | 
| 108 | 0 | 0 |  |  |  |  | for (i = 0; i < 3; i++) { | 
| 109 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| w = pnat[i] - d[i]; | 
| 110 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| before[i] = w; | 
| 111 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| r2 += w*w; | 
| 112 |  |  |  |  |  |  | } | 
| 113 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| r = sqrt(r2); | 
| 114 | 0 | 0 |  |  |  |  | for (i = 0; i < 3; i++) { | 
| 115 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| before[i] /= r; | 
| 116 |  |  |  |  |  |  | } | 
| 117 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| eraLdsun(before, astrom->eh, astrom->em, after); | 
| 118 |  |  |  |  |  |  | r2 = 0.0; | 
| 119 | 0 | 0 |  |  |  |  | for (i = 0; i < 3; i++) { | 
| 120 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| d[i] = after[i] - before[i]; | 
| 121 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| w = pnat[i] - d[i]; | 
| 122 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| pco[i] = w; | 
| 123 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| r2 += w*w; | 
| 124 |  |  |  |  |  |  | } | 
| 125 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| r = sqrt(r2); | 
| 126 | 0 | 0 |  |  |  |  | for (i = 0; i < 3; i++) { | 
| 127 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| pco[i] /= r; | 
| 128 |  |  |  |  |  |  | } | 
| 129 |  |  |  |  |  |  | } | 
| 130 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 131 |  |  |  |  |  |  | /* ICRS astrometric RA,Dec. */ | 
| 132 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| eraC2s(pco, &w, dc); | 
| 133 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| *rc = eraAnp(w); | 
| 134 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 135 |  |  |  |  |  |  | /* Finished. */ | 
| 136 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 137 | 0 |  |  |  |  |  | } |
